Preovulatory Phase
Refers to the first part of the ovarian cycle during which follicles in the ovary mature. It ends with ovulation.
Follicle-Stimulating Hormone
Follicle-stimulating hormone is a gonadotropic hormone crucial for reproductive processes, stimulating the growth of ovarian follicles in females and sperm production in males.
Follicles
Small sacs in the skin or ovaries that contain a hair or an ovum, respectively, and play roles in growth and reproductive functions.
